What is a counterculture?

English
1 answer:
OverLord2011 [107]3 years ago
4 0
Counterculture
Refers to cultural patterns or groups with expectations and values that contrast sharply with the dominant values of a particular society.

A moral order in which individuals “suffer the opposite” is retributive. favors the powerful. is egalitarian. is contrapasso.
aleksklad [387]
<span>This is a contrapasso moral order. Coming from Dante's "Inferno," it is a state in which everyone who commits sins will suffer a similar punishment to themselves in hell. It was considered a type of revenge from the divine for those who had committed bad acts in their lifetimes.</span>
